Output 64309fa376e31b17bdc58d2fe4d9febb51ec444aa2fce86de3e4492c065f37a2:1

value
8705623
script pubkey
OP_0 OP_PUSHBYTES_20 1a3ef27222e23ecc206d823f8a74e26c38dd4dea
address
bc1qrgl0yu3zuglvcgrdsglc5a8zdsud6n023naqaz
transaction
64309fa376e31b17bdc58d2fe4d9febb51ec444aa2fce86de3e4492c065f37a2
confirmations
11141
spent
true